Section N - Wrong Fuel Cover Option


This section only applies if you have agreed to pay any additional premium and the schedule states that this section is in force.

Definition

For the purposes of this section only the following definitions apply (and where applicable replace any definitions shown elsewhere in this policy document):

Misfuelling Accidental filling of the fuel tank with inappropriate fuel for the car.

We will pay:

If your car is subject to misfuelling during the period of insurance we will cover:

  • draining and flushing the fuel tank on site using a specialist roadside vehicle
  • recovery of the car, the driver and up to 6 passengers to the nearest repairer to drain and flush the fuel tank
  • replenishing the fuel tank with 10 litres of the correct fuel up to a maximum value of £250 per claim. You will be responsible for paying any costs in excess of £250 per claim
  • any claim up to a maximum of £250 in any one year

We will not pay:

  • for mechanical or component damage to your car whether or not caused as a result of misfuelling or the cost of hiring an alternative vehicle in the event mechanical or component damage is sustained;
  • any claim where the misfuelling occurs outside of the UK;
  • any claim for misfuelling if it occurs within 14 days of the start date of the policy (except where your policy has renewed with us);
  • for fuel, other than the 10 litres of correct fuel to replenish the fuel tank after draining and flushing out the contaminated fuel;
  • for any claim resulting from foreign matter entering the fuel system except for diesel or petroleum;
  • any expenses that are not supported by original receipts and a written report from the specialist who drained or recovered the car;
  • for loss of use of your car.

If you do not keep to these conditions we may cancel this section, refuse any claim or withdraw from any current claim.
